How long can a session be open on Bloomerang Volunteer?

Updated over a month ago

Your session starts when you log in to Bloomerang Volunteer. To increase security and protect your data, sessions have a maximum time limit based on user type and application:

User Type

Platform

Maximum Session Time

Manager

Bloomerang Volunteer (web)

24 hours

Volunteer

Bloomerang Volunteer (web)

48 hours

All users

Bloomerang Volunteer mobile app

48 hours

After you reach the maximum session time, you must log in to the application again.

Note: Sessions for managers also expire when they become idle, after four hours of inactivity.

Before your session expires, a notification banner appears to remind you to save your work. The banner appears at the following times:

  • 30 minutes before a 48-hour session ends

  • 15 minutes before a manager’s session becomes idle

Banner with session timeout warning, with option to click and renew your session.

Click renew your session to stay on the current page and save your work. If you do not renew your session, and the maximum session time passes, you must log in again.

If you are a manager, and your account is linked to other Bloomerang products through single sign-on (SSO):

  • Activity in any linked Bloomerang product automatically extends your Bloomerang Volunteer session.

  • If your Bloomerang Volunteer session expires due to inactivity, you are logged out of all linked Bloomerang products simultaneously.
